THAT Community Identification System Policy LDI-010, as outlined in Attachment 1, dated February 25, 2020, be approved.

 

Meeting History

Feb 25, 2020 11:00 AM Video Council Meeting

Amanda Haitas, Senior Manager, Planning and Development, and Such Chandhiok, Supervisor, Statutory Plans, provided an overview of the proposed Community Identification System Policy amendment, which provides a standardized addressing system that takes into account the unique geography of the Municipality.

Ann Eisentraut, resident, spoke to the proposed rural addressing system in the Policy, noting that an alpha-numberic system may be cumbersome and may not result in sequential numbering along roadways in the rural areas.
